Continuous blockade of Lachin Corridor makes international fact-finding mission to Nagorno-Karabakh and Lachin Corridor even more necessary: Pashinyan

During the Government session, Armenia’s Prime Minister Nikol Pashinyan reiterated Armenia’s commitment to the 9 November 2020, 11 January and 26 November 2021 and 31 October 2022 trilateral statements, as well as the 6 October 2022 quadrilateral agreements in Prague.

"I have to emphasize that the continuous blockade of Lachin Corridor makes it even more necessary to deploy an international fact-finding mission to Nagorno-Karabakh and Lachin Corridor and it is necessary to make continuous efforts in this direction," said Pashinyan.

In his speech, the Prime Minister also referred to the activities of the working group dealing with the humanitarian issues of Nagorno-Karabakh.

"By my decision on December 30, 2022, a working group headed by Deputy Prime Minister Tigran Khachatryan was established to support the people of Nagorno-Karabakh in managing the humanitarian crisis established. The group has already held several meetings and is making decisions arising from the situation, and will continue operations as long as necessary," said Nikol Pashinyan.
